深度揭秘:导航源码自研之路,揭秘技术背后的秘密
在互联网时代,导航应用已经成为了人们日常生活中不可或缺的一部分。无论是出行、购物还是娱乐,导航应用都能为用户提供便利。而在这众多导航应用中,自研源码的导航应用无疑更具竞争力。本文将深入探讨导航源码自研之路,揭秘技术背后的秘密。
一、导航源码自研的意义
1.提高应用稳定性
自研源码的导航应用在稳定性方面具有明显优势。通过自主研发,开发者可以针对性地解决各种问题,确保应用在各种环境下都能稳定运行。
2.优化用户体验
自研源码可以让开发者根据用户需求进行个性化定制,优化用户体验。例如,通过自研地图渲染引擎,可以实现更加逼真的地图显示效果;通过自研搜索算法,可以实现更快的搜索结果。
3.降低成本
虽然自研源码需要投入大量的人力、物力和财力,但长期来看,自研可以降低应用维护成本。因为自主研发的应用可以避免因依赖第三方技术而导致的费用。
4.提升品牌价值
自研源码的导航应用可以提升品牌形象,增强用户对品牌的信任度。在竞争激烈的导航市场,拥有自主研发技术的企业更容易脱颖而出。
二、导航源码自研的挑战
1.技术门槛高
导航源码自研涉及地图数据、定位算法、搜索引擎等多个领域,技术门槛较高。对于开发者来说,需要具备丰富的专业知识和技术能力。
2.开发周期长
自研源码需要投入大量时间和精力,开发周期较长。在激烈的市场竞争中,这可能导致企业错失发展机遇。
3.成本高
自研源码需要投入大量的人力、物力和财力,成本较高。对于初创企业来说,这可能是一笔不小的负担。
4.人才短缺
导航源码自研需要具备专业知识的人才,而这类人才在市场上较为稀缺。企业需要花费大量精力招聘和培养人才。
三、导航源码自研的实践
1.技术选型
在自研导航源码的过程中,选择合适的技术是关键。例如,地图渲染可以使用OpenGL或WebGL等技术;定位算法可以使用GPS、GLONASS等多种定位方式。
2.数据采集和处理
导航应用需要大量的地图数据,包括道路、建筑物、POI等信息。企业需要建立自己的数据采集和处理系统,确保数据的准确性和实时性。
3.算法优化
自研源码的导航应用需要不断优化算法,提高搜索、路径规划等功能的准确性。这需要开发者具备较强的算法设计能力。
4.持续迭代
导航应用是一个不断发展的领域,企业需要持续关注行业动态,对自研源码进行迭代升级,以满足用户需求。
四、总结
导航源码自研是一条充满挑战的道路,但也是提升企业竞争力的关键。在自研过程中,企业需要充分认识到技术门槛、开发周期、成本和人才短缺等问题,并采取有效措施应对。通过不断优化技术、提升用户体验,自研导航源码的企业将在激烈的市场竞争中脱颖而出。
总之,导航源码自研之路并非一帆风顺,但只要企业坚定信念,积极应对挑战,就一定能在技术变革的大潮中立于不败之地。在这个过程中,我们期待看到更多具有自主研发能力的导航应用涌现,为用户提供更加优质的服务。